在当今软件开发领域,自动化测试工具已成为提高开发效率和确保软件质量的重要手段。随着技术的不断进步,自动化测试工具的功能也日益强大,它们能够有效地替代手动测试过程,极大地提高了测试的覆盖率和准确性。
首先,自动化测试工具通过编写脚本或配置测试框架,可以自动执行重复性高、耗时长的测试任务,从而显著减少人工测试所需的时间。这种技术不仅可以加快开发周期,还能让开发者将更多精力投入到解决实际业务问题和优化产品体验上。
其次,自动化测试工具支持多种测试类型,包括单元测试、集成测试、系统测试等。这些工具能够模拟真实用户的操作环境,对软件进行全方位的验证,确保软件的稳定性和可靠性。同时,它们还可以通过持续集成的方式,实现代码提交后立即进行测试,及时发现并修复潜在的问题。
再者,自动化测试工具的使用还有助于降低人为错误的可能性。由于自动化测试通常由计算机程序执行,因此其结果更加客观和准确,减少了人为判断的主观性。这不仅可以提高测试的可信度,还能为开发人员提供有力的决策支持。
最后,随着人工智能技术的发展,自动化测试工具正逐渐引入更多的智能元素。例如,机器学习算法可以用于识别和预测软件中的潜在缺陷,而自然语言处理技术则可以帮助测试人员更高效地与测试脚本进行交互。这些先进技术的应用不仅提高了自动化测试的效率,还为软件测试领域带来了新的发展机遇。
总之,自动化测试工具在软件开发中的广泛应用,不仅提高了测试的效率和质量,还为开发人员提供了强大的技术支持。随着技术的不断发展,我们有理由相信,自动化测试将在未来的软件开发中扮演越来越重要的角色。
上一篇:软件开发中的版本控制工具 | 下一篇:没有了! |